Ton up for Alice at today's Aviemore Parkrun
The highlight of Aviemore parkrun today was celebration of Alice Bailey’s 100th parkrun completion.
Alice has been a regular at Aviemore for several years and volunteers regularly as well as running.
Race director Hilary Quick told the Strathy: "We also welcomed 28 visitors to Aviemore for the first time, and one person was doing her first parkrun ever."
A total of 65 people took part today.
"And as ever many commented that Aviemore is the best parkrun ever!"
It was the 223rd event at Aviemore, and 28 were first-timers to the popular circuit.
Some eight new personal bests were recorded this morning, with 16 different clubs represented.
